服务器ECS的并发连接数:理解与优化策略
结论:
在数字化时代,服务器的性能和稳定性是保障业务正常运行的关键因素。尤其对于高流量、实时性要求高的在线服务,服务器ECS(Elastic Compute Service)的并发连接数显得尤为重要。它直接影响到系统的响应速度和用户体验。因此,理解ECS的并发连接数限制,以及如何优化这一参数,对于提升服务质量和用户满意度具有深远影响。
正文分析探讨:
服务器ECS的并发连接数,简单来说,就是同一时间服务器能够处理的客户端连接请求的最大数量。这个数字受多种因素影响,包括服务器硬件配置、操作系统、网络带宽、应用程序设计等。过低的并发连接数可能导致服务器在面对高并发请求时崩溃,而过高的设置则可能造成资源浪费。
首先,硬件配置是决定ECS并发连接数的基础。处理器的速度、内存大小和硬盘I/O能力都会影响服务器处理并发请求的能力。一般来说,更强大的硬件配置可以支持更高的并发连接数。
其次,操作系统的选择和配置也至关重要。不同的操作系统对并发连接的管理方式不同,例如,Linux系统通常能处理更多的并发连接。此外,合理的系统参数调优,如TCP/IP堆栈的参数设置,也能有效提高并发性能。
网络带宽是另一个关键因素。带宽限制了服务器处理并发请求的速度,如果带宽不足,即使服务器硬件和系统配置再好,也无法处理大量并发请求。因此,根据业务需求合理规划和升级带宽是必要的。
最后,应用程序的设计和优化也影响着并发连接数。比如,使用高效的多线程模型,或者采用非阻塞I/O,都可以提高服务器的并发处理能力。同时,合理的负载均衡策略可以分散压力,避免单个ECS实例承受过大压力。
然而,优化并发连接数并非一味追求“越高越好”。过多的并发连接可能会导致服务器资源过度消耗,影响其他重要服务的运行。因此,需要根据实际业务需求和服务器资源状况,找到一个平衡点。
总结,服务器ECS的并发连接数是一个复杂而又重要的问题,涉及到硬件、软件、网络等多个层面。理解并优化这个参数,不仅需要技术知识,也需要对业务需求的深入理解。只有这样,才能确保服务器在面对高并发挑战时,既能提供稳定的服务,又能有效利用资源,实现高效运行。
CDNK博客